Definieer Ajax in Javascript

| | | | | | | | | | | | |

Hoe Ajax te leren

Als je hoopt te werken in webontwikkeling , dan zal ongetwijfeld een paar dingen uitzoeken over hoe AJAX werkt. In dit artikel beantwoorden we de vragen Wat is AJAX en Wat is AJAX?

AJAX staat voor "asynchronous JavaScript en XML , ` en is geen applicatie of taal. Het is een reeks ontwikkelingstechnieken die gericht zijn op bij het oplossen van een bepaald probleem dat regelmatig wordt ondervonden door ontwikkelaars die aan geavanceerde webprojecten werken.

Wat is AJAX?

AJAX is een reeks technieken die worden gebruikt om asynchrone websites te maken. Ajax staat sites toe om te lezen informatie van een webserver nadat een pagina is geladen en gegevens naar een webserver op de achtergrond verzenden.

AJAX is handig omdat het ontwikkelaars in staat stelt meer interactieve pagina`s te maken. Denk aan uw Twitter-account. Uw feed kan bijgewerkt zonder de pagina te vernieuwen. Je zult merken dat er nieuwe Tweets worden weergegeven terwijl je doorgaat met scrollen. Dit is het soort AJAX-gedrag.

Wat is AJAX?

"asynchrone" functie in A JAX verwijst naar het probleem van de releasedatum van de componenten van een webpagina of webapplicatie op verschillende tijdstippen. Een veelvoorkomend voorbeeld van dit proces in actie is een gebruiker die een formulier invult, op "Verzenden" drukt en een bericht op het scherm ziet verschijnen.

In de backend is wat er echt aan de hand is de serverzijde en verschillende delen van de webpagina wisselen gegevens uit. En de status van de pagina is aan verandering onderhevig. Zonder AJAX-technieken zou de gebruiker de pagina handmatig moeten vernieuwen om te zien of de informatie met succes is verzonden.

Andere voorbeelden zijn Google Maps of Google AutoComplete . We hebben de neiging om automatisch aanvullen als vanzelfsprekend te beschouwen, maar het is een krachtig gebruiksvoorbeeld voor het AJAX-ontwikkelingsprotocol.

Bij elke letter die u typt, verzendt de front-end van Google het verzoek om de lijst met suggesties bij te werken. De backend verwerkt het verzoek en retourneert de gegevens om vooruit te updaten. Zonder AJAX zou u de bijgewerkte lijst niet kunnen zien zonder de pagina na elke letter opnieuw te laden

Kun je je voorstellen dat je in deze wereld leeft? Gelukkig is dit niet nodig. AJAX verwerkt asynchrone updates soepel en efficiënt, zonder gebruikers te dwingen de hele pagina opnieuw te laden om gegevens van de server te krijgen.

AJAX Learning

Veel moderne websites vertrouwen op asynchrone technieken om een meer interactieve interface en een boeiende gebruikerservaring te creëren. Wanneer u bijvoorbeeld naar een sociale-mediasite gaat, is de pagina niet statisch. Hij verandert als nieuw content komt beschikbaar.

Je vindt AJAX op internet, van e-commercesites tot zakelijke applicaties. Maar hoe leer je programmeren in AJAX? Dat is een goede vraag. We zullen deze vraag in deze section

Hoe lang duurt het om AJAX te leren?

Het duurt ongeveer een uur of twee om de basis van AJAX te leren. AJAX is inderdaad geen taal op zich. Het is een set van technieken. U kunt een dag of twee besteden aan het uitzoeken hoe u AJAX kunt implementeren in complexere toepassingen.

Het kan bijvoorbeeld een uur duren om de basis van AJAX te leren. Maar je zou een dag of twee kunnen besteden aan het leren van de syntaxis van XMLHttpRequest, een basisonderdeel van AJAX.

Als je een professionele webontwikkelaar wilt worden, zou je meer tijd moeten besteden aan het oefenen van AJAX.

AJAX is een fundamentele technologie in moderne webontwikkeling. Een paar uur leren is niet genoeg als je AJAX wilt gebruiken bij webontwikkeling. Je zult je vaardigheden moeten blijven ontwikkelen en oefenen met praktijkvoorbeelden van toepassingen.

Je moet beginnen met het leren van AJAX als je een basiskennis hebt van webontwikkeling en dat begrip wilt verbreden. Inderdaad, AJAX ontwikkelt veel concepten die je leert als je begint met webontwikkeling. Hier zijn enkele stappen om AJAX te leren:

  1. Maak uzelf vertrouwd met HTML, CSS en JS. Je zult niet veel leren over AJAX zonder een goed begrip van deze drie talen ‚Äã‚Äãen hoe ze samenwerken.
  2. Ontdek hoe AJAX wordt gebruikt. Besteed wat tijd aan het onderzoeken van hoe AJAX in de echte wereld wordt gebruikt. Een goed voorbeeld is Google Maps, dat AJAX gebruikt om nieuwe kaartgegevens op te halen.
  3. AJAX learning Start. Oefen je vaardigheden op het gebied van webontwikkeling en begin met het oefenen van AJAX-technieken. Ontdek hoe AJAX wordt toegepast op webapplicaties en welke methoden worden gebruikt bij de ontwikkeling van AJAX.
  4. Maak een project. Er is geen betere manier om AJAX onder de knie te krijgen dan door je vaardigheden te oefenen op een echt project als je de basis kent. Kies een project waaraan u wilt werken en oefen uw AJAX-vaardigheden.
  5. Bouw een begrip van jQuery op. Veel applicaties die AJAX gebruiken, doen dit in combinatie met jQuery. U moet wat tijd besteden aan het leren van de basisprincipes van jQuery, zodat u meer geavanceerde AJAX-toepassingen kunt schrijven.
  6. Deze stappen helpen u vertrouwd te raken met de AJAX-syntaxis. Je kunt binnen een paar dagen wat onderzoek doen naar hoe AJAX wordt gebruikt om met AJAX aan een echt project te werken als je hard werkt

    De beste AJAX-cursussen en -trainingen

    Zoals elke veelgebruikte webontwikkelingstechnologie , AJAX heeft een solide basis met bronnen waar je je voordeel mee kunt doen. Dit betekent dat ik geen probleem zal hebben om een bron te vinden die je in een mum van tijd AJAX kan leren.

    We hebben een aantal van de beste online AJAX geschreven cursussen hieronder.

    AJAX cursussen in lijn

    inleiding tot AJAX

    • provider: Udacity
    • Kosten: gratis
    • openbaar: gemiddeld

    introductie van Udacity bij AJAX leert hoe u asynchrone webverzoeken kunt uitvoeren met AJAX. U leert de basis van API`s en hoe u de s-gegevens kunt ophalen. Aan het einde natuurlijk heb je een app gemaakt die mensen helpt een plek te vinden om te reizen.

    leer JavaScript AJAX in 1 uur

    • provider: Udemy
    • Kosten: $ 60,00
    • Doelgroep: beginner

    Deze cursus leert je hoe je een webapplicatie schrijft met AJAX. U begint met het maken van GET-verzoeken met behulp van AJAX en XMLHttpRequest. Vervolgens leer je hoe je AJAX kunt gebruiken met POST-verzoeken.

    Aan het einde van deze cursus heb je een goed begrip van hoe je een dynamische webtoepassing maakt met AJAX.

    JavaScript en AJAX: integratie

    • provider: LinkedIn Learning
    • Kosten: $ 25,00
    • Doelgroep: gemiddeld

    De basis van AJAX is in de loop der jaren niet veranderd, dus deze cursus uit 2013 is nog steeds erg relevant. In deze cursus leer je de basis van AJAX en hoe je het Document Object Model (DOM) kunt updaten met AJAX

    AJAX Books Online

    Head First AJAX door Rebecca M. Riordan

    Head First AJAX is een gemakkelijke introductie tot AJAX-technologie. Je leert alles wat je moet weten over het gebruik van AJAX, van het gebruik van het JavaScript-gebeurtenismodel tot het manipuleren van de DOM in JavaScript.

    Dit boek gaat niet alleen over AJAX. Duikt in alle aangrenzende onderwerpen die u moet weten over het succesvol gebruiken van AJAX, zoals JSON en XHTML.

    AJAX: de definitieve gids Door Anthony T. Holdner III

    Geschreven door Anthony T. Holdner III, biedt dit boek een walkthrough door AJAX. Dit boek begint met uit te leggen hoe webapplicaties worden gebouwd en hoe XML, JavaScript en XMLHttpRequest samenkomen om AJAX te creëren

Later leert u hoe u de DOM kunt manipuleren en interactieve functionaliteit aan webpagina`s kunt toevoegen. Aan het einde van dit boek leert u hoe u AJAX-principes kunt toepassen op bedrijfsapplicaties.

AJAX voor de nul door Steve Holzner

AJAX voor Dummies is gewijd aan AJAX-bases. Dit boek is uitstekend geschikt voor iemand die nog nooit AJAX heeft gebruikt of zeer beperkte kennis heeft van AJAX

door dit boek te lezen, leert u de basisprincipes van AJAX, algemene AJAX-frameworks en hoe om te gaan met XML en PHP met AJAX-applicaties

online AJAX-bronnen

W3Schools AJAX-handleiding

W3Schools heeft een handleiding voor AJAX op hun website. Deze handleiding maakt deel uit van hun grootste opslagplaats van JavaScript-tutorials. In deze gids, leer je alles over verzoeken, antwoorden, het gebruik van AJAX met een database en meer.

Zoals de meeste W3Schools-tutorials, worden de artikelen in de AJAX-handleidingen geleverd met codefragmenten waarmee je kunt oefenen.

p>

Ajax Guide door Mozilla < / a>

Het Mozilla Developer Network heeft een gedetailleerde AJAX-tutorial. In zijn tutorial leer je de basis van AJAX. Vervolgens leer je over de Search API, Server Sent Events, XML en andere technologieën die vaak worden gebruikt in combinatie met AJAX.

jQuery AJAX-documentatie

De jQuery-documentatie bevat een hoofdstuk over AJAX. Deze documentatie leidt u door de basis van AJAX en hoe het wordt gebruikt met jQuery. Je leert over AJAX en de bijbehorende AJAX-modules, evenementen en methoden die deel uitmaken van jQuery.

Waarom zou je AJAX studeren?

nieuwe programmeertaal; maakt deel uit van een familie van geavanceerde webontwikkelingstechnieken die zijn ontworpen om de gebruikerservaring te verbeteren. U moet eerst de bestaande tools kennen. Deze JavaScript bevatten vanille en XML. In de afgelopen jaren hebben sommige ontwikkelaars echter JQuery gebruikt in plaats van JavaScript en JSON in plaats van XML.

JavaScript is een taal. script dat een aangepast ontwerp mogelijk maakt. Na het weergeven van statische HTML- en CSS-elementen in webbrowsers of webpagina`s, wordt JavaScript gebruikt om ze in realtime bij te werken.

Extensible Markup Language (XML) lijkt op HTML omdat het de opmaaktaal bedoeld om informatie over de inhoud van een pagina te communiceren. In tegenstelling tot HTML wordt het gebruikt om gegevens over een pagina te verzenden naar de browser die de pagina weergeeft. Dit zorgt voor verschillende resultaten, en niet in de laatste plaats om gegevens leesbaar te maken op anderszins incompatibele systemen.

Als je voldoende vooruitgang hebt geboekt in het begrijpen van JavaScript en XML, is de volgende natuurlijke stap om AJAX te leren hoe je Hun samen. Hiermee kunt u het soort sites maken dat moderne gebruikers gewend zijn. Dit maakt je samen een betere ontwikkelaar met meer gevraagde vaardigheden!

Je kunt ook een webservertaal toevoegen, zoals PHP en een ontwikkelingsraamwerk voor webapplicaties aan de clientzijde zoals Ruby on rails . Met dat alles achter je, zal er niet veel in de webontwikkelingswereld waar je niet klaar voor bent.

Shop

Learn programming in R: courses

$

Best Python online courses for 2022

$

Best laptop for Fortnite

$

Best laptop for Excel

$

Best laptop for Solidworks

$

Best laptop for Roblox

$

Best computer for crypto mining

$

Best laptop for Sims 4

$

Latest questions

NUMPYNUMPY

psycopg2: insert multiple rows with one query

12 answers

NUMPYNUMPY

How to convert Nonetype to int or string?

12 answers

NUMPYNUMPY

How to specify multiple return types using type-hints

12 answers

NUMPYNUMPY

Javascript Error: IPython is not defined in JupyterLab

12 answers


Wiki

Python OpenCV | cv2.putText () method

numpy.arctan2 () in Python

Python | os.path.realpath () method

Python OpenCV | cv2.circle () method

Python OpenCV cv2.cvtColor () method

Python - Move item to the end of the list

time.perf_counter () function in Python

Check if one list is a subset of another in Python

Python os.path.join () method